We frequently service Honda vehicles for CVT transmission fluid changes, brake system wear, and suspension component issues like worn struts or control arm bushings. Lancaster's mix of rural roads, highway driving, and seasonal potholes can accelerate wear on these systems, making regular inspections important.

Honda repairs are typically very competitive and often more affordable than many European or domestic brands due to good parts availability. For common services, pricing between local independent shops and dealerships in the Danville/Lexington area can vary, so it's wise to get a few estimates.
Seek service immediately if the light is flashing or if you notice a loss of power, as this indicates a severe issue. For a steady light, schedule a diagnostic scan promptly; local shops can often identify common causes like oxygen sensors or loose gas caps exacerbated by our temperature swings.
Lancaster's seasonal changes and road conditions mean you should pay extra attention to tire condition and alignment, especially after winter. More frequent interior and exterior cleaning can also combat corrosion from winter road salt and summer pollen, which is prevalent in our area.
